A number of the lovely, recognized homes across residential areas like Narrabeen, Mona Vale, and Collaroy were constructed several years earlier, when electrical requirements were minimal. The switchboards set up at that time normally featured ceramic merges-- a primitive type of circuit protection that depends on a thin metal link melting to interrupt power throughout an overload. These old-fashioned fuse boards provide poor defense against modern electrical dangers and have no ability for spotting earth leak faults, which are the quiet however deadly precursors to electrical fires and serious electrocution. Modern life, nevertheless, has introduced a cavalcade of high-demand electrical home appliances that significantly strain these old systems: instant warm water units, high-output day spa pumps, several high-definition home entertainment systems, effective induction cooktops, and, most notably, the substantial draw of electric vehicle (EV) charging stations. Trying to power this 21st-century way of life through a 20th-century fuse board inevitably results in frequent, frustrating power interruptions, the risk of circuitry getting too hot, and a significant security liability. The core value proposal of Switchboard Upgrades Northern Beaches lies in the considerable enhancement of security. An expert switchboard replacement involves getting rid of the old fuse system totally and setting up a new, compliant switchboard enclosure geared up with modern breaker and, most importantly, Residual Current Gadget (RCDs), typically referred to as safety switches. These RCDs are advanced security systems that constantly keep track of the electrical circulation. If a discrepancy as small as 30 milliamps is spotted-- showing existing is dripping out of the system, possibly through a person touching a faulty appliance-- the RCD trips the power almost quickly. This quick reaction is often the difference in between a small event and a deadly electrocution. Under current Australian electrical wiring rules, security switches are a mandatory requirement for all new installations and are considered necessary for all comprehensive Switchboard Upgrades Northern Beaches.
Beyond the life-saving security functions, the upgrade addresses important problems of capability and reliability. Older homes frequently have undersized primary cable televisions and service fuses that limit the total amount of power that can be drawn from the street supply. A contemporary switchboard upgrade frequently goes together with an examination and potential upgrade of the primary consumer mains-- the wires connecting the street network to the home. This makes sure the entire electrical foundation can support the designated click here load without overheating. The new switchboard will include devoted, correctly rated breaker for each power circuit, device, and lighting circuit, preventing overloads on individual lines. For residential or commercial properties looking to install solar photovoltaic (PV) systems, Switchboard Upgrades Northern Beaches are frequently prerequisite. A new board is designed to integrate flawlessly with solar isolators and appropriate metering, making sure the system operates effectively and securely, increasing the homeowner's return on their renewable resource financial investment in this bright coastal area.
The execution of Switchboard Upgrades Northern Beaches needs the participation of extremely knowledgeable and certified experts. Particularly, if the work involves modifying the property's connection to the primary street network or altering the capability of the supply (such as transitioning from single-phase to three-phase power), the services of a Level 2 Accredited Company (ASP) electrician are vital. This is not a task for a standard electrician. The Level 2 ASP is authorised to work on the network side of the meter and is responsible for handling all technical approvals, liaising with the regional network operator-- like Ausgrid in New South Wales-- and ensuring the connection is securely and legally integrated into the grid.
